What is the weather of Strawberry Park, San Jose, CA?
Strawberry Park experiences a Mediterranean climate characterized by warm, dry summers and mild, wet winters. Average summer temperatures range from the mid-80s°F, while winter temperatures typically stay in the 40s to 60s°F. Rainfall is concentrated from November to March, making the region generally dry and sunny during the summer months.
